111001001119 has 2 divisors, whose sum is σ = 111001001120. Its totient is φ = 111001001118.

The previous prime is 111001001117. The next prime is 111001001161. The reversal of 111001001119 is 911100100111.

It is a weak prime.

It is a cyclic number.

It is not a de Polignac number, because 111001001119 - 21 = 111001001117 is a prime.

It is a super-2 number, since 2×1110010011192 (a number of 23 digits) contains 22 as substring.

Together with 111001001117, it forms a pair of twin primes.

It is a congruent number.

It is not a weakly prime, because it can be changed into another prime (111001001117) by changing a digit.

It is a polite number, since it can be written as a sum of consecutive naturals, namely, 55500500559 + 55500500560.

It is an arithmetic number, because the mean of its divisors is an integer number (55500500560).

Almost surely, 2111001001119 is an apocalyptic number.

111001001119 is a deficient number, since it is larger than the sum of its proper divisors (1).

111001001119 is an equidigital number, since it uses as much as digits as its factorization.

111001001119 is an odious number, because the sum of its binary digits is odd.

The product of its (nonzero) digits is 9, while the sum is 16.

It can be divided in two parts, 11100100111 and 9, that multiplied together give a palindrome (99900900999).

The spelling of 111001001119 in words is "one hundred eleven billion, one million, one thousand, one hundred nineteen".
